تحليل الأسعار

Lyocell fiber prices have remained above standard viscose due to higher processing cost, sustainability certification, and tighter supply conditions. Average transaction values are expected to stay firm, with gradual pressure from new capacity and efficiency gains.

مكوّن التكلفة الحصة (%)
Wood pulp and cellulose feedstock 38%
Chemical processing and solvent recovery 22%
Energy and utilities 14%
العمل والنفقات العامة للمصنع 16%
Logistics, compliance, and quality control 10%

Typical producer margins are generally in the 14% to 24% range, with higher margins available for branded, certified, and specialty-grade products. Margins improve when production runs at high utilization and when long-term contracts reduce raw material and logistics volatility.

تحليل التصنيع والإنتاج

A commercial lyocell production line requires high capital investment because it combines pulp preparation, fiber spinning, solvent recovery, drying, and finishing systems. Total setup cost is typically driven by solvent recovery units, environmental controls, utility infrastructure, and quality testing equipment.

Key Machinery & Equipment
  • Dissolving pulp preparation systems
  • Spinning and extrusion lines
  • Solvent recovery and purification units
  • Fiber washing and drying equipment
  • Cutting, baling, and packaging systems
  • Laboratory testing and quality control equipment
Manufacturing Process Flow
  • Dissolving pulp is prepared and conditioned for fiber production.
  • The cellulose solution is extruded through spinning equipment to form filaments.
  • Solvent is recovered and recycled through closed-loop systems.
  • Fibers are washed, drawn, dried, and cut into staple lengths.
  • Finished fiber is tested, baled, and prepared for shipment.

ديناميكيات السوق

Drivers
  • Sustainability programs from apparel and home textile brands are increasing demand for cellulosic fibers with lower environmental impact.
  • Consumer preference for soft, breathable, and durable fabrics is supporting lyocell use in premium garments and bedding.
  • Growth in blended fabrics is widening the use of lyocell in denim, activewear, and intimate apparel.
  • Expansion of eco-labeled product lines is encouraging mills and brands to secure reliable lyocell supply.
Restraints
  • Higher production costs compared with conventional man-made cellulosic fibers limit adoption in price-sensitive applications.
  • Limited global capacity and dependence on specialized production assets can constrain short-term supply.
  • Volatility in wood pulp and energy costs affects producer margins and pricing stability.
  • Brand buyers in mass market segments often choose lower-cost alternatives when sustainability requirements are less strict.
Opportunities
  • Technical textile applications can expand as manufacturers look for stronger, softer, and more absorbent cellulosic options.
  • Home textiles and bedding offer room for higher-volume adoption through premium comfort claims.
  • Growth in recycled and responsibly sourced pulp programs can strengthen supplier differentiation.
  • New capacity in Asia can improve regional availability and reduce lead times for downstream mills.
Challenges
  • Producers must manage solvent recovery performance and process efficiency to protect profitability.
  • Traceability expectations are rising across the supply chain, increasing compliance and audit requirements.
  • Competition from viscose, modal, and recycled synthetics remains strong in many end uses.
  • Demand can be uneven because fashion cycles and brand sourcing decisions shift quickly across seasons.
